math clubGoal of Alcott's Math Club is to nurture children’s interest in math by applying creative problem solving to questions from math competitions like Math Is Cool and Math Kangaroo.  Many students in Math Club go on to participate in math competitions in our state. Students typically participate in Math is Cool, Math Kangaroo, Knights of Pi Math Tournament, and a few others.

 

Math Club is conducted by Tesla STEM high school students in collaboration with Alcott PTSA.

 

In the Math Club meetups, we will cover several concepts and strategies. Some of the major topics include Probability, Geometry, Basic Algebra, Coordinate Plane, Venn Diagram, Rate, Decimals and Fractions, LCD and GCD.
